Release Notes


Release Notes 1.3.0-Kommentierung:
  • Das Profil "DGUV_BASIS_PR_Jargondiagnose" wurde ersetzt durch das neue Profil "DGUV_BASIS_PR_DiagnoseFreitext", in dem die Markierung der Diagnose als unfallabhängig/-unabhängig (DGUV-Basis-EX-Unfalldiagnose) nicht mehr enthalten ist. Die bisherige ICD-10-GM-Klassifikation wurde in das neue Profil "DGUV_Basis_PR_DiagnoseStrukturiert" überführt. Die bisherige AO-Klassifikation (in code.coding) wird nun als Extension "DGUV_Basis_EX_Frakturklassifikation" abgebildet.

  • Die neue Extension DGUV_Basis_EX_Frakturklassifikation ermöglicht über einen Boolean-Wert die Kennzeichnung von Frakturen sowie die Angabe der zugehörigen AO-Klassifikation in einem String.

  • Das Profil "DGUV_BASIS_PR_Diagnose" wurde ersetzt durch das neue Profil "DGUV_BASIS_PR_DiagnoseStrukturiert", in dem die Markierung der Diagnose als unfallabhängig/-unabhängig (DGUV-Basis-EX-Unfalldiagnose) entfallen ist.

  • Die in den bisherigen Profilen "DGUV_BASIS_PR_Jargondiagnose" und "DGUV_BASIS_PR_Diagnose" enthaltene Extension DGUV_BASIS_EX_Unfalldiagnose wird in den neuen Profilen "DGUV_BASIS_PR_DiagnoseFreitext" und "DGUV_BASIS_PR_DiagnoseStrukturiert" nicht mehr gebraucht und entfällt daher.

  • Im CodeSystem DGUV_Basis_CS_UnfallereignisComponents wurde im code/display-Wertepaar "05"/"Beruf" das Display "Beruf" durch "Beschäftigt als" ersetzt.

  • Im Profil DGUV_Basis_PR_Unfallereignis wurde die Kurzbeschreibung des component-Slices "BeschwerdenKlagen" durch Ergänzung um "Anamnese" präzisiert: "Beschwerden / Klagen bei Aufnahme, Anamnese"
  • Im Profil DGUV_Basis_PR_Unfallereignis wurde der component-Slice "Beruf" in "BeschaeftigtAls" und der FixedValue von component.BeschaeftigtAls.code.coding.system von "Beruf" nach "Beschäftigt als" geändert.

  • Neuerstellung Datenschutzprofil DGUV_Basis_PR_Datenschutz zur Verwendung in allen Formtexten


  • Im Profil DGUV_Basis_PR_BehandelndeEinrichtung wurde zusätzlich die Standortnummer als Identifier hinzugefügt.

  • Das Profil DGUV_Basis_PR_DArztOrganisation erbt aus "DGUV_Basis_PR_BehandelndeEinrichtung" zusätzlich die Standortnummer als Identifier.

  • Das Profil DGUV_Basis_PR_WeiterbehandelndeOrganisation erbt aus "DGUV_Basis_PR_BehandelndeEinrichtung" zusätzlich die Standortnummer als Identifier.

  • Die bisherige Extension DGUV_Basis_EX_Mitgliedsname wurde aus dem Profil "DGUV_Basis_PR_Krankenkasse" entfernt. Diese Information wird zukünftig durch ein weiteres Profil "DGUV_Basis_PR_VersichertenVerhaeltnis" (mit Extension "DGUV_Basis_EX_Familienversicherung") dargestellt.

  • Die bisher im Profil DGUV_BASIS_PR_Krankenkasse enthaltene Extension DGUV_BASIS_EX_Mitgliedsname war in diesem Profil nicht richtig verortet. Sie wird ersetzt durch das neue Profil "DGUV_Basis_PR_VersichertenVerhaeltnis" (mit Extension "DGUV_Basis_EX_Familienversicherung").

  • Für die Abbildung der Familienversicherung (familienversichert ja/nein) wurde das neue Profil DGUV_Basis_PR_VersichertenVerhaeltnis (mit Extension "DGUV_Basis_EX_Familienversicherung") erstellt.

  • Die neue Extension DGUV_Basis_EX_Familienversicherung ermöglicht über einen Boolean-Wert die Kennzeichnung als familienversichert sowie die Angabe des Namens des Hauptversicherten in einem String.


Version DGUV.Basis 1.2.0-Gelöschte Ressourcen: PR_Verfasser, PR_Kontaktperson, EX_UnfallunabhängigeDiagnose, EX_Jargondiagnose, EX_BeginnDerArbeitszeit, EX_EndeDerArbeitszeit, EX_Unfallhergang, EX_Beschwerden-Klage
-AnsprechpartnerFürRückfragen: Kardinalitäten auf 1…1 bei PractitionerRole.practitioner und .organization, Werte der Extensions NichtAerztlicherKontakt und Funktionseinheit auf 1…1, Specialty und Code hinzugefügt und angeglichen, Diskriminator angepasst, Entfernung des Bezugs auf die Kontaktperson --> wird direkt über Practitioner referenziert
-BehandelndeEinrichtung: Umbenennung von Einrichtung --> BehandelndeEinrichtung, Organization.address.type fixed value festgelegt, organization.identifier Diskriminator von type(pattern) auf system(value)
-D-Arzt: PractitionerRole.telecom wieder aufgenommen mit 0…, Specialty und Code hinzugefügt und angeglichen
-D-Arzt-Organisation: Organization.address.type fixed value festgelegt, anderer Diskriminator für organization.identifier
-Diagnose: Referenzen von type.reference.profile in target.profile, Diskriminator geändert
-Jargondiagnose: Referenzen von type.reference.profile in target.profile, Extension in Condition.code.text, ICD-10 (neu) und/oder AO-Klassifikation in Condition.code.coding überführt und Diskriminator angepasst, Kardinalität der Extension zum Unfallbezug geändert
-Krankenkasse: Keine Ableitung mehr von Einrichtung, sondern direkt als Organization angelegt, Organization.address.type fixed value festgelegt, gestrichene Slices gelöscht, Extensionsbeschreibungen Mitgliedsname angepasst inkl. Kardinalitäten von .fixedValue angepasst
-Leistungserbringer: Organization.address.type fixed value festgelegt, Kardinalitäten bei den Slices Postfach und Straßenanschrift by line.Extension angepasst, birthDate optional eingefügt, Anpassung identifier.type-Slicing
-Leistungserbringerrolle: Darstellung, dass es sich um Rolle IN der Einrichtung handelt in (Short)Descriptions, Definitions in PractitionerRole, PractitionerRole.practitioner, Specialty und Code hinzugefügt und angeglichen, PractitionerRole.code.coding.RolleInDerEinrichtung-Slice, IK-Nummer als identifier entfernt
-Pflegekasse: Keine Ableitung mehr von Einrichtung, sondern direkt als Organization angelegt, Organization.address.type fixed value festgelegt, Kardinalitäten von .address geändert, gestrichene Slices gelöscht
-Unfallbetrieb: Keine Ableitung mehr von Einrichtung, sondern direkt als Organization angelegt, Organization.address.type fixed value festgelegt, managingOrganization?, Unfallbetrieb.identifier Slicing entfernt
-Unfallort: Streichung Postfach aus Location.address.line.extension, managingOrganization entfernt und Kardinalität geändert
-Unfallereignis: Von AdverseEvent in Observation überführt, Extensions in Components überführt, Unfallzeitpunkt in Observation.effective überführt, Subject verpflichtend, Status FixedValue, SAV/VAV-Coding ins Coding überführt
-Unfallversicherungsträger: Keine Ableitung mehr von Einrichtung, sondern direkt als Organization angelegt, Organization.address.type fixed value festgelegt, organization.identifier Diskriminator von type(pattern) auf system(value), organization.identifier Slices: BSNR, VKNR und KVZ-Abrechnungsnummer gelöscht
-VersichertePerson: Organization.address.type fixed value festgelegt, Anpassung Kardinalitäten bei .line, patient.identifier gem. Basisprofile angepasst, Diskriminator geändert pattern($this), patient.name.Name Kardinalität geändert, use bei patient.name-Slices verpflichtend gesetzt sowie fixedValue bestimmt, Extension gelöscht, da in Observation/Unfallereignis überführt
-WeiterbehandelndeOrganisation: Organization.address.type fixed value festgelegt
-WeiterbehandelnderArzt: Referenzen auf Practitioner und Organization auf 1…1, Specialty und Code hinzugefügt und angeglichen
-CodeSystem Durchgangsarztverfahren: Neu erstellt zur Unterscheidung der Slices von observation.code im Unfallereignis
-Codesystem & ValueSet UnfallereignisComponents: Neu erstellt
Version DGUV.Basis 1.1.1-Kommentierung
-neues ValueSet "Verletzungsartenverzeichnis" zum äquivalenten CodeSystem erstellt
-das neue ValueSet "Verletzungsartenverzeichnis" wird an der richtigen Stelle im "Unfallereignis" (AdversEvent.category.SAV-VAV) eingebunden